Yorkshire Crisps Appoints Two Field Sales Executives

22nd February 2018

The Yorkshire Crisp Company has appointed two Field Executives to take its sales of gourmet Yorkshire Crisps and traditional style and luxury toffee-coated Yorkshire Popcorn to the next level.

Dan Fawbert (27) and Chris Carratt (30) will take to the road to expand business for the Sheffield-based company with local independent retailers, farm shops and pubs. Dan, who has a degree in English, will cover the area south of Sheffield. He has previously worked as a Supervisor on the Butchery at the Chatsworth Farm Shop and also has retail warehouse experience as well as in estate hospitality. His hobbies include football, cricket, hiking, reading and travel and he has become a true fan of Yorkshire Crisps with his favourite flavour being Oyster, Chilli & Lemon. Said Dan, -I am genuinely enjoying this new role and love being out and about talking to people in places I like to visit myself, such as farm shops. Chris has a degree in Hospitality and, after spending some time travelling in the USA and South East Asia, has previously worked at The Maynard boutique hotel, a popular wedding venue in the Peak District, as well as being General Manager for the Sheffield-based artisan brewery, Sentinel. Chris' favourite Yorkshire Crisps flavour is Sweet Cured Ham & Pickle and, outside of work he's pretty sporty, enjoying running, football, ski-ing and squash. Says Chris: -I'm looking forward to meeting new customers and introducing them to our range of crisps and popcorn. My background with the Sentinel Brewery and now my role at The Yorkshire Crisp Company has allowed me to develop sales opportunities for my two favourite things..beer and crisps! Said Tim Wheatley of The Yorkshire Crisp Company: -Our sales of products have grown incredibly well and we have increased our turnover of products by 28% in 2017. Having Dan and Chris on the road, talking to customers and introducing them to our products will help to establish a good relationship with our core target market in Yorkshire and hopefully we will be able to expand on this area in the future.
